Going home from the hospital is a joyful time. Spread a little joy by volunteering at St. Joseph’s Hospital as a volunteer transporter. Brighten the end of a hospital stay by providing escorts to patients as they discharge from the hospital. Volunteers in this role are members of a group who enjoy conversation and form friendships as they work together to support this role. Join as an individual or as a group, this is open to all who are committed to creating an exceptional experience with all. Volunteer Transports prefer physical activity and can expect to get many steps in during a shift! Several shifts are available throughout the week

Flexible shifts, free parking and meal vouchers. Be a part of this customer-focused team and enjoy new friendships while interacting with patients and staff.

Mission Statement

MHealth Fairview is driven to heal, discover and educate for longer, healthier lives.

Description

Fairview is a nonprofit organization, here for every health care need and every Minnesotan. Thanks to our recent integration of the HealthEast system and partnership with specialists at University of Minnesota Health, we provide a network of more than 5,000 doctors and providers at primary care and specialty clinics across the state
